刚安装好uniy和它自带的monodevelop,
写了一个c#脚本,结果跑步起来,连Debug.log()都不行
看error报错好像是说找不到.net framework 3.5之类的东西
我了个擦,我只是装了个win10,其他的什么都不知道啊,网上查了下,也没看到有人说装了unity和monodevelop还要自己去装个.net framework什么的
自己又不想去下载安装个好几G的VS
然后拼命地找ide的setting有没有配置.net运行环境的选项
最后蛋疼的发现monodevelop的 配置.net运行环境不是在ide配置选项里或者unity的选项里
而是在项目选项里
用monodevelop打开一个c#脚本后
双击左侧的 Assembly-CSharp
然后 Target framework 那里选 mono自带的.net 环境
然后脚本就能正常跑了
using unityengine 什么的也正常了
(原来的这个选项里是一个什么 .net framework 3.5 (not installed) 我就说嘛,我又没装.net framework 3.5 ,为毛编译的时候老说找不到.net framework 3.5)
最后我就想知道,为毛我的monodevelop的这个选项没有自动配置好........